Latest microwaveable hot wheat bottle (also known as hottie's) has come a long way and now manufactured in a variety of styles, shapes and colours to offer users the best choice for their needs. The main types are.
Hot water bottle shape:
For the traditionalist who still wants the classic hot water bottle shape they are manufactured in the same size and shape but grain filled rather than water filled. Many are produced in fleece and soft cotton towelling for a hard wearing finish with the most popular the microwaveable hottie type.
Novelty shape:
Since a microwaveable hot wheat pack is grain filled it's perfect to manufacture in any shape or size that suits. You can find hot soft toys (see below) and novelty bear head shaped microwaveable hottie's that make great gift for someone's special Birthday.
Microwaveable heat wrap:
The popular type is the heat wrap made to wrap around the neck, shoulders or lie across the stomach. These have been used to help alleviate stomach cramps, period pains and muscle aches, very simple to heat up in a microwave to give instant relief. You can find hottie's that are collar shaped to warm the neck area and also large pads for greater surface heat such as shoulders and back. These microwaveable heat wraps colours and styles change each season for the latest trends but the tartan style heat wrap is a firm favourite and there year after year.
Microwaveable hot soft toy:
One of the latest additions to the microwavable hot water bottles is the soft toy warmer range. The choice of microwaveable soft toy warmers is endless and with each new character to hit the toy market there is always a microwaveable range to follow. One of the most popular is the lamb hottie, always a winner with children of all ages. Safe to use, can be reheated over a thousand times, usually scented to aid sleep and a good generous size.
Q. How does a microwave hot wheat bottle work?
A. By placing the grain filled hot wheat bottle, hottie or hot soft toy in the microwave for the time and power recommended, the grains heat up and will slowly cool down over the next two hours giving plenty of warmth. British Safety Standards
These days a microwaveable hot wheat bottle will comply with British Standard BS8433-2004, look for the information on the label or packaging. Also check the label for heating instructions, microwaves vary in power and depending on the size of the microwavable hottie and the power output of your microwave the heating times can vary. Microwavable hottie's are very safe to use, they have now been around a long time and give more choice in types, colours and styles than a traditional hot water bottle.
